Rides allow children between the ages of 2 and 15 to ride their bikes and learn the importance of fundraising for Dana-Farber Cancer Institute and the Jimmy Fund. Find an existing ride in your community or start your own bike-a-thon! PMC Kids Rides fundraising supports pediatric cancer research and care at Dana-Farber Cancer Institute and the Jimmy Fund, enabling kids to help kids.

The Pan-Mass Challenge (PMC) is Dana-Farber’s largest single contributor, accounting for more than 66% of the Jimmy Fund’s annual revenue. In 2024, the organization crossed an incredible $1 billion raised in lifetime fundraising. 100% of every rider-raised dollar goes directly to Dana-Farber. The PMC Kids Ride program is presented by the Yawkey Foundation. The PMC is presented by the Red Sox Foundation and M&T Bank.
